Following the dissolution of Inside Out in 1991, de la Rocha embraced hip hop and began freestyling at local clubs, at one of which he was approached by former Lock Up guitarist Tom Morello, who was impressed by do la Rocha's lyrics, and convinced him to form a band.

Naturally, Morello and co face the arduous task of finding a singer capable of filling de la Rocha’s boots. Various names have been bandied around, including Downset’s Rey Oropeza and Orange 9mm’s Chaka Malik. However, reports suggest that the remaining members of Rage have already approached Cypress Hill frontman B-Real – both parties have been seen out and about together in LA, and the rapper is rumoured to be joining the band in rehearsals shortly, with a view to hitting the road in support of the new records next year.

It's a topic that the MC takes quite seriously. His appearance with Los Tigres followed his effort to combat unusually strict immigration policies in Arizona. In 2010, Do La Rocha issued a statement where he proclaimed, "Just minutes from my home I can quickly get to the 10 Freeway, a freeway that connects the communities that I have called home my whole life to the state of Arizona where decades ago my grandfather first crossed the U.S./Mexico border."
